Seongsan Dungji Restaurant

Located on the way to Udo Island near Seongsan Ilchulbong, Seongsan Dungji Restaurant is a cozy Korean restaurant run by an elderly couple. Since every dish is prepared fresh to order, there may be a slight wait, but the reward is worth it: delicious braised cutlassfish (galchi-jorim) and authentic Jeju local specialties like mulhoe that taste just like a warm home-cooked meal. Offered at reasonable prices, the restaurant is also known for the couple's warm hospitality, always being happy to provide extra side dishes upon request.
